Summary
Dr. Zan Ahmed specializes in internal medicine, family medicine, and pathology, bringing a decade of medical experience to his practice. He completed his medical education at Dow International Medical College, where he developed expertise across multiple medical disciplines that allows him to provide comprehensive care to patients of all ages.
Dr. Ahmed practices at several prestigious medical centers, including USA Health University Hospital in Mobile, Alabama, and multiple Mayo Clinic locations in Rochester, Minnesota, as well as Olmsted Medical Center. His clinical expertise includes treating blood-related conditions such as anemia, elevated white blood cell counts, and low platelet counts. He also performs specialized screening procedures including anal Pap tests for cancer prevention.
